Motorcycle Voltage Regulator Rectifier for Suzuki VL125 VL250 Intruder LC & DR-Z250
Keep your motorcycle charging system operating efficiently with this high-quality Voltage Regulator Rectifier compatible with Suzuki motorcycles and ATVs. Engineered as a direct OEM replacement for part numbers 32800-19B00, 32800-19B10, and 32800-19B11, this rectifier delivers stable voltage output and reliable electrical performance.
Designed for long-lasting durability, this regulator rectifier is manufactured using high-quality electronic components and heat-resistant materials to ensure dependable operation in demanding riding conditions. It helps protect the battery and electrical system from unstable voltage and charging issues.
This replacement rectifier is suitable for multiple Suzuki motorcycles, scooters, and ATV models including VL125 Intruder LC, VL250 Intruder LC, DR-Z250, and various LT-series ATV models.

Fitment
Motorcycle Models
- Suzuki VL125 Intruder LC (2000–2007)
- Suzuki VL250 Intruder LC (2000–2012)
- Suzuki DR-Z250
- Suzuki DR200SL5 (2015)
ATV Models
Compatible with multiple Suzuki LT-series ATV models including:
- LT-4WD
- LT-F250T
- LT160E
- LT-F160T
- LT-F4WDXS
- LT-F250
- LT-F300F
- LT-F250F
- LT-F4WD
- LT-F4WDX
- LT-F4WDW
- LT-4WDXW
- LT160
and additional Suzuki ATV electrical systems from 1987–2004.
